#f4fb3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4fb3c is composed of 95.7% red, 98.4%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.1%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 62.2 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 61%. #f4fb3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#e9f700.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#f4fb3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4fb3c has RGB values of R:244, G:251,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16055100.

Shades and Tints of #f4fb3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101000 is the darkest color, while #fffff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4fb3c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9f98 is the less saturated color, while #f4fb3c is the most saturated one.
